PRINTER'S NO. 764

TH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F PENNSYLVANIA


HOUSE BILL

No. 680 Session of 1975


        INTRODUCED BY SELTZER, MARCH 5, 1975

        REFERRED TO COMMITTEE ON TRANSPORTATION, MARCH 10, 1975

                                     AN ACT

     1  Amending the act of April 29, 1959 (P.L.58, No.32), entitled "An
     2     act consolidating and revising the Vehicle Code, the Tractor
     3     Code, the Motor Vehicle Financial Responsibility Act and
     4     other acts relating to the ownership, possession and use of
     5     vehicles and tractors," further providing for motor vehicle
     6     messenger services.

     7     The General Assembly of the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ania
     8  hereby enacts as follows:
     9     Section 1.  Subsection (b) of section 1308, act of April 29,
    10  1959 (P.L.58, No.32), known as "The Vehicle Code," added
    11  December 10, 1974 (No.299), is amended to read:
    12     Section 1308.  Messenger Service.--
    13     * * *
    14     (b)  Every person who provides such motor vehicle messenger
    15  service for the public generally shall make application for
    16  registration therefor with the Bureau of Motor Vehicles of the
    17  department on a form furnished by it, together with a
    18  registration fee of [fifty dollars ($50.00)] twenty-five dollars
    19  ($25.00) and a bond indemnifying him in the amount of [twenty-
    20  five thousand dollars ($25,000.00)] five thousand dollars


     1  ($5,000.00). Upon approval of his application and bond, the
     2  department shall register the applicant as an approved messenger
     3  service and furnish him with a certificate of registration. The
     4  registration shall be renewable annually for a fee of [fifty
     5  dollars ($50.00)] twenty-five dollars ($25.00) and with the
     6  furnishing of the [twenty-five thousand dollar ($25,000.00)]
     7  five thousand dollar ($5,000.00) indemnity bond approved by the
     8  department. For each additional place of business or branch
     9  office the applicant shall pay an additional initial and annual
    10  renewal registration fee of twenty-five dollars ($25,00) but
    11  shall not be required to furnish additional bond.
    12     * * *
    13     Section 2.  This act shall take effect immediately.
